## Authentication

The Ledgerline export retry worker needs credentials before it can resubmit failed exports to the internal Parchment API. When an export fails, the worker waits with exponential backoff and retries up to five times; each retry is a fresh authenticated request, so an invalid key will burn through all attempts quickly and mark the batch dead. As a contractor you get a sandbox-scoped key — it only touches staging data, so don't worry about breaking anything. Set the environment variable to the key below.

gateway credential: vxb3-o9a

Subject: Thumbify queue fix ready for review

Hi all — the thumbnail generation queue in Thumbify no longer drops jobs when the worker pool restarts mid-batch. I added an acknowledgment step before dequeue and covered it with two integration tests. Please review carefully; the relevant build token follows below.

pipeline stamp: htk4_66df

## Artifact Signing — SDK Parity Notes (Weekly Sync)

Kestrel SDK for Android reached parity with the Swift client this sprint: offline queueing, batched telemetry, and retry semantics now match. Both SDKs ship as signed artifacts from the same pipeline. Remaining gap: background sync throttling, targeted next sprint. Verify both release bundles before tagging. Both artifacts validate against the shared signing key below.

signing key of kawig-fafog = bky19_6Fypv1qws7J8qJtaYjX

// REMINDER_LEAD_HOURS controls how far ahead the Brightcove Clinic
// appointment reminder job sends notifications. Reviewer: this value
// must stay aligned with the scheduler's nightly batch window, or
// patients near the cutoff receive duplicate reminders. Changing it
// requires re-running the overlap test suite. The value was last
// validated against the build noted below.

build token for tawif-bahip: htk31_68bba16e1afabfef4ecc69408c06f16